Team Foundation Server と Project Server を統合するためのシステム要件およびセットアップ要件
更新 : 2011 年 4 月
Visual Studio Team Foundation Server と Project Server の統合用 Feature Pack をインストールすると、Visual Studio Team Foundation Server 2010 と Office Project Server 2007 Service Pack 2 (SP2) または Project Server 2010 との間でデータを同期できます。 データ同期に参加するアプリケーション層サーバーに、Team Foundation Server 2010 の Service Pack 1 をインストールすることも必要です。 また、Project Professional を使用した統合の構成とプロジェクトの管理に参加するコンピューターに、Visual Studio 2010 の Service Pack 1 をインストールする必要があります。
このトピックの内容
必要なソフトウェア
インストール要件
Project Server 2010 との統合をサポートするためのインストール後の手順
構成要件
コンポーネントのマッピングと同期プロセス
注意
コミュニティに質問を投稿するには、Microsoft Web サイトにある「Team Foundation Server and Project Server Integration (Team Foundation Server および Project Server の統合)」というフォーラム ポストを参照してください。
Team Foundation Server と Project Server の統合を構成するには、次のソフトウェアがインストールされている必要があります。
Team Foundation Server の管理者の場合:
Team Foundation Server 2010
任意のバージョンの Visual Studio 2010 または チーム エクスプローラー 2010 をこの 2 つのサーバー製品の統合環境を構成する際に使用する 1 台のコンピューターにインストールする必要があります。
Project Server の管理者の場合:
Office Project Server 2007 SP2。 Project Server は、SQL Server 2005 または SQL Server 2008 でサポートされている必要があります。 また、パフォーマンスを向上させるには、Microsoft Web サイトの「Project Server 2007 修正プログラム パッケージ (Pjsrvapp の x の none.msp、none.msp-Pjsrvwfe-x) の説明: 2009 年 8 月 25 日」に記載されている更新プログラムをインストールする必要があります。
または
Microsoft Web サイトの次のページに記載されている更新プログラムを適用した Office Project Server 2010。
および
および
プロジェクト サーバー 2010年累積的な更新プログラム サーバーの修正プログラム パッケージのプロジェクト サーバーでパッケージの説明: 2011 年 3 月 3日
プロジェクト マネージャーの場合: エンタープライズ プロジェクト計画の管理に使用し、チーム プロジェクトとのデータ同期に参加するコンピューターに、Visual Studio 2010 と、次のいずれかのバージョンの Office Project をインストールする必要があります。
Project Professional 2007 SP2 と、Microsoft Web サイトの次のページ「Description of the Office Project 2007 hotfix package (Project-x-none.msp): February 23, 2010 (Office Project 2007 修正プログラム パッケージ (Project-x-none.msp) の説明: 2010 年 2 月 23 日)」からダウンロードできる更新プログラム
または
Project Professional 2010
重要
Active Directory は必須ではありませんが、Team Foundation Server と Project Server 内で有効なユーザー、グループ、およびサービスのアカウントを同期するために、ネットワークに Active Directory を配置することを強くお勧めします。
ページのトップへ
次の表に、2 つのサーバー製品間でのデータ同期をサポートするためにインストールする必要があるソフトウェアの概要を示します。 ソフトウェアをインストールするには、ソフトウェアをインストールするコンピューターの管理アクセス許可が必要です。
ソフトウェア |
インストール先 |
Microsoft ダウンロード Web サイトへのリンク: |
---|---|---|
Visual Studio 2010 Service Pack 1 (SP1) |
Project Professional を使用して、エンタープライズ プロジェクト計画とチーム プロジェクト間でデータを同期する各コンピューター、および 2 つのサーバー製品の構成を管理する際に使用する各コンピューター。
メモ
Visual Studio 2010 SP1 は、Visual Studio Ultimate、Visual Studio Premium、Visual Studio Professional、チーム エクスプローラー など、あらゆる Visual Studio 2010 製品の上にインストールされます。チーム エクスプローラー は、Microsoft Web サイトの「Microsoft Visual Studio Team Explorer 2010 - ISO (Microsoft Visual Studio Team Explorer 2010 - ISO)」からダウンロードできます。
|
Service Pack 1 of Visual Studio 2010 (Visual Studio 2010 Service Pack 1) |
Visual Studio Team Foundation Server 2010 Service Pack 1 |
Team Foundation Server 2010 をホストし、Project Server とのデータの同期に参加する各アプリケーション層サーバー。 |
|
Visual Studio Team Foundation Server と Project Server の統合用 Feature Pack |
Project Server 2007 SP2 をホストし、Team Foundation Server とのデータの同期に参加する各アプリケーション層サーバー。 Project Server 2010 をホストし、Team Foundation Server とのデータの同期に参加する各 Web 層およびアプリケーション層サーバー。 |
Feature Pack for Visual Studio Team Foundation Server and Project Server Integration (Visual Studio Team Foundation Server と Project Server の統合用 Feature Pack)
重要
Feature Pack を入手するには、Visual Studio Ultimate の MSDN サブスクリプションが必要です。Project Server 2010 を展開するには、64 ビット バージョンの Feature Pack をインストールする必要があります。
|
ページのトップへ
Team Foundation Server 2010 の SP1、および Team Foundation Server と Project Server の統合用 Feature Pack を Project Server 2010 にインストールした後に、次の手順を実行する必要があります。
IIS および SharePoint サイトの web.config ファイルの変更
重要
この手順を実行する必要があるのは、このページの前半の「必要なソフトウェア」で説明したとおりに、Project Server 2010 に累積的な更新パッケージをインストールしなかった場合のみです。
SharePoint 構成ウィザードを実行します。
Project Web アプリケーションをホストする IIS および SharePoint サイトの web.config ファイルを見つけます。 このファイルは通常は、<ドライブ>:\Inetpub\wwwroot\wss\VirtualDirectories\80\ にあります。
メモ帳または Visual Studio でこのファイルを開き、<assemblyBinding> セクションを見つけ、そのセクション内に次の構文要素を追加し、このファイルを保存します。
<dependentAssembly xmlns="urn:schemas-microsoft-com:asm.v1"><assemblyIdentity name="Microsoft.Office.Project.Server.Library" publicKeyToken="71e9bce111e9429c" culture="neutral"/><bindingRedirect oldVersion="12.0.0.0" newVersion="14.0.0.0" /></dependentAssembly>
ページのトップへ
Project Server 2010 の累積的更新プログラムをファーム内の各アプリケーション層サーバーにインストールしたら、SharePoint 構成ウィザードを実行して Project Server を SharePoint Server 2010 に統合する必要があります。 Project Server を使用できるようにするには、このウィザードをファーム内の各アプリケーション層サーバーで実行する必要があります。 詳細については、Microsoft Web サイトの「Updates for Project Server 2010 (Project Server 2010 の更新)」を参照してください。
ページのトップへ
2 つのサーバー製品間でデータを同期するには、製品間で複数の統合ポイントを構成しておく必要があります。 必要とされる主要な構成要素を次のシーケンスに示します。
Project Server を構成する必要があります。 Team Foundation Server と Project Server の統合環境を構成する前に、エンタープライズ プロジェクト計画をサポートできるよう Project Server を構成しておく必要があります。 データ同期に参加する Project Web Access または Project Web App (PWA) のインスタンスを少なくとも 1 回は事前に指定しておく必要があります。
少なくとも 1 つのエンタープライズ プロジェクト計画を指定する必要があります。 プロジェクト計画とチーム プロジェクトをマップするには、プロジェクト計画を作成して Project Server に発行しておく必要があります。
少なくとも 1 つのチーム プロジェクト コレクションを指定する必要があります。 コレクションを PWA のインスタンスにマップするには、コレクションを指定する必要があります。
同期するチーム プロジェクトを指定する必要があります。 エンタープライズ プロジェクト計画にマップするチーム プロジェクトが必要です。 任意のチーム プロジェクトとデータを同期できます。 また、チーム プロジェクト コレクションにフィールド マップをアップロードするには、そのコレクションのチーム プロジェクトを指定しておく必要があります。
統合環境を構成します。 次の図に示すように、2 つのサーバー製品の統合環境を構成するには、6 つの主要な手順を実行する必要があります。
詳細については、「Team Foundation Server と Project Server の統合の構成」を参照してください。
省略可能です。 フィールド マップをカスタマイズします。 プロジェクト計画を Microsoft Solutions Framework (MSF) Scrum 1.0 のプロセス テンプレートから作成されたチーム プロジェクトにマップする場合、既定のフィールド マップをカスタマイズする必要があります。
Agile Software Development Version 5.0 であれ、CMMI (能力成熟度モデル統合) Process Improvement Version 5.0 であれ、このチーム プロジェクトが MSF プロセス テンプレートから作成されていない場合、フィールド マップをカスタマイズすることが必要になる場合があります。 また、チーム プロジェクトの作業項目の種類をカスタマイズしている場合は、データ同期をサポートするために、フィールド マップをさらにカスタマイズしなければならない場合もあります。
詳細については、「Project Server と Team Foundation Server の間のフィールド マッピングのカスタマイズ」を参照してください。
ページのトップへ
各種コンポーネントが互いにマップし合う方法および同期プロセスを理解するには、次のトピックを参照してください。
ページのトップへ
Team Foundation Server と Project Server を統合するために必要なアクセス許可の割り当て
TFSAdmin ProjectServer コマンドを使用することによる Project Server 統合の管理
Team Foundation Server と Project Server の統合の管理
日付 |
履歴 |
理由 |
---|---|---|
2011 年 4 月 |
Project Server 2007 の累積的な更新プログラムへのリンクを追加しました。 累積的な更新プログラムへのリンクを追加し、Project Server 2010 との統合に必要な手順に重点を置くように改訂しました。 |
情報の拡充 |